The Insider is a recurring profile of tastemakers in the fields of fashion, design, food, travel and the arts. Here, the new-media artist Jennifer Steinkamp shares a few of her style essentials. "Daisy Bell," her first exhibition of new work at Lehmann Maupin's Chrystie Street gallery space, opens September 7th. The Los Angeles-based Steinkamp, who has created site-specific work for the likes of The Getty Museum and the Denver Art Museum, is no stranger to T either: she created the "T" for our Holiday 2007 issue.
